BTS and LE SSERAFIM will perform at the 2026 iHeartRadio Music Festival in Las Vegas [1].

The appearance marks a significant expansion of K-pop's presence at the event, as LE SSERAFIM will be the first K-pop girl group to ever appear at the festival [2].

The performances are scheduled for Sept. 18-19, 2026 [3], at the T-Mobile Arena in Nevada [4]. The festival is organized as a two-day event [5].

BTS is slated as a headline act for the festival lineup [2]. The inclusion of both groups highlights the growing influence of South Korean music in the U.S. market. While BTS has previously established a presence at major American events, LE SSERAFIM's debut at the festival breaks a gender barrier for K-pop representation in this specific venue [2].

Other superstars are also set to perform at the event, including Cardi B and Zara Larsson [6]. The festival continues to integrate global music trends by adding diverse acts to its roster to attract a wider international audience [2].

Organizers have not yet released the full performance schedule for the two dates [3]. Tickets and specific set times for the T-Mobile Arena shows are expected to be announced closer to the September dates [4].
